Common Window Problems
Before diving into repair alternatives, it's crucial to recognize the typical problems that can affect windows:
IssueDescriptionBroken or Broken GlassDamage to the glass, leading to prospective leaks and safety threats.Drafty WindowsPoor insulation causing heat loss or gain, affecting energy expenses.Rotting FramesDecay of wood frames due to moisture exposure.Sticking WindowsDifficulty in opening or closing windows, typically due to misalignment.Foggy or Cloudy GlassSeal failure in double-paned windows, resulting in condensation.Failed WeatherstrippingDamaged seals that add to drafts and water leakages.Window Repair Solutions

Understanding possible costs can assist house owners budget wisely. The following table details average costs related to numerous window repair services:
Repair TypeApproximated Cost (per window)Glass Replacement₤ 100 - ₤ 300Frame Repair₤ 75 - ₤ 150Weatherstripping Replacement₤ 20 - ₤ 50Resealing Double-Paned Windows₤ 200 - ₤ 400Lubrication and Maintenance₤ 10 - ₤ 30
Note: These costs can differ based on area, window size, and contractor fees.

Can all window issues be fixed?
The majority of window problems can be fixed; nevertheless, often replacement is more cost-effective.
2. The length of time does window repair take?
Repair time differs depending upon the issue, but the majority of repair work can be finished within a few hours to a day.
3. How can I avoid window damage?
Regular maintenance, consisting of cleaning and re-sealing, can avoid issues. Check windows for signs of wear regularly.
4. Should I repair or replace my windows?
If the expense of repair techniques 50% of the replacement cost, Specialist glazier think about replacement, specifically for older or inefficient windows.
5. What kinds of windows are simpler to repair?
Single-pane windows are usually simpler and more economical to repair than double or triple-paned windows.
Maintenance Tips for Longevity
To extend the life of windows and prevent the need for repair work, consider the following upkeep pointers:
Regular Inspections: Check for drafts, water discolorations, and frame condition.Clean Glass and Frames: Regular cleaning avoids buildup that can cause damage.Paint and Seal: If you have wooden frames, repaint and reseal frequently to safeguard versus moisture.Apply Lubrication: Periodically lubricate hinges, locks, and tracks for much easier operation.Replace Weatherstripping: Keep seals in great condition to enhance energy effectiveness.
